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ations
- Finish and style: Align finishes (brushed steel, matte black, brushed nickel) with door hardware and overall decor. Choose finishes that resist fingerprints or scuffs for high-traffic rooms.
- Door compatibility: Confirm door thickness and whether the pull is recessed or edge-mounted. Flush pulls minimize interference with door movement and frame clearance.
- Durability: Prioritize 304 stainless steel for corrosion resistance and long service life in humid or variable environments.
- Hardware set versus single pulls: Sets simplify installation and ensure matching spacing, while individual pulls offer customization for mixed hardware styles.
- Installation: Look for included templates or clear instructions to ease alignment. Non-handed designs offer installation flexibility for left or right orientations.
- Privacy features: For bedroom or bathroom doors, privacy locks must be compatible with your door thickness and include a simple operation for quick access in emergencies.
- Weight and load: Ensure the chosen hardware can support the door weight and glide smoothly to avoid sagging or misalignment over time.
- Maintenance: Stainless steel resists rust, but regular cleaning with mild solutions helps retain finish and prevents smudges on visible surfaces.
